I love Chinese dishes, especially chop suey. You can add chicken, pork or any type of meat you want to this dish. This time I did not have any meat added to it, just vegetables.

I used the following vegetables: onions, mushrooms, bell peppers any color, broccoli, green onions, baby corns, bamboo shoots, water chestnuts, sugar snap peas, bean sprouts, cabbage and I add Chinese noodles or very thin spaghetti.

If I use meat heat some oil, I use olive in a large wok, and once it is hot, I add the meat to the pan, with pepper cook until the meat is browned.

Then I put in the onion due to it takes a while to cook this, along with the mushroom and continue cooking over high heat until the veggies are slightly softened maybe about 3 minutes. Then add the broccoli, bell pepper, green onions and saute this about 30 seconds, now add the cabbage (or baby bok choy, nappa cabbage) I just use regular cabbage.

Sometimes I get a packet with the flavor already done, called chow mein so I can just add this. Then we stir in the bean sprouts, baby corns, bamboo shoots, water chestnuts, sugar snap pea’s for about 30 seconds.

For the noodles I cook in water like you are going to do spaghetti, and just add it to the chow mein.
